Description

Tree A: is an overlarge fig, close to our house. Application is to reduce the crown by one third, to tidy up a couple of low branches which now overhang ours and our neighbour's garden, blocking light, in order to keep the tree in a healthy condition and shape. Tree B: is a false acacia which has grown far too tall in its competitive effort to reach the light. Application is to reduce the crown by one third including tidying up some of the lower branches. Tree C: is a hornbeam. Application is to reduce the crown by one third. All three are part of normal maintenance for these trees not least since trees A & B are both, in reality, too large for a garden of our size. We have planted 4 new trees in 2025 which are of a more appropriate size. Tree A - Fig: a 2m crown reduction in width and a 2m reduction in height, leaving a canopy spread of approximately 4m and height of 5m. Tree B - False Acacia: a 2m crown reduction in width and a 2.5m reduction in height, leaving a canopy spread of approximately 4m and height of 6.5m. Tree C - Hornbeam: a 1.5m crown reduction in width and a 2m crown reduction in height leaving a canopy spread of approximately 4m and height of 5.5m.
